    Copy names from one sheet to other workbook sheets

    HI

    I have a scoring sheet and on Sheet 2 i have a list of the organisations and project names to be scored. each sheet in the workbook is a single scoring sheet for each organisation.

    Is there any way that i can get excel to have the name of the organisation appear in A2 on each sheet and the project name appear in B2 on each sheet from the list of names and organsiations on sheet 2 - rather than doing it manually? as in ==Sheet2!A2.

    I will have a lot and i was looking for a more efficient way to do it if possible - thanks all for your time!

    Hi DrOC10:
    (Try and practice on a sample worksheet. . .you'll get the hang of it.)

    Copy your two cells.
    Holding down your CTRL key, select the other tabs by clicking on the various worksheet tabs and keeping the CTRL key depressed This will group the worksheets. Paste your contents into the desired cells, and it will copy to each sheet. Try and either paste as values, or paste an absolute cell reference if it's going to different cell locations from the source worksheet.
